What Hardscaping in The Garden State Really Involves
Outdoor living space construction blends drainage engineering, soil mechanics, also design sensibility into a single trade. Compacted gravel base depth, water table proximity, also slope grade all dictate whether a paver patio holds up for a decade even heaves apart within two cold seasons. NJ hardscape contractors who omit proper excavation create issues that surface months after installation, once frost enters the ground. Permeable joint sand along with correctly sloped grading divert moisture away from foundations rather than holding it beneath finished stone. None of this preparation shows up in a finished photo, yet it distinguishes lasting hardscaping in Jersey from costly rework.

Material Choices That Hold Up in Cold Climates
Selecting stone for NJ hardscaping means considering freeze-thaw resistance against cost along with visual choice. Segmental concrete pavers interlock tightly, withstanding shifting during repeated ground motion throughout winter. Natural bluestone as well as granite cobble carry a premium price but reward homeowners with texture along with color variation manufactured pavers hardly ever match. Porosity matters too, since stone that absorbs water swells when it freezes, causing surface flaking within just a few seasons of exposure.
Retaining Walls & Drainage Engineering Spanning Hunterdon County
Sloped lots throughout Somerset, Warren, & Hunterdon counties frequently demand hardscape work in The Garden State just to establish usable flat yard space, most often a retaining wall system built to hold back shifting soil. Segmental block construction reinforced with geogrid handles lateral soil pressure far more effectively than stacked stone on their own, especially on grades going beyond a gentle slope. Weep holes & drainage gravel behind the wall face block hydrostatic pressure from building until the build bulges even fails entirely. Erosion control grows urgent once heavy rainfall starts carrying topsoil toward a neighboring property line or storm drain, a familiar issue among Hunterdon homeowners.
Signs Your Property Requires Grading Correction
- Standing water sitting near a foundation more than a day after rainfall
- Pavers that heave alternatively crack in the same place every spring thaw
- Soggy lawn spots that never completely dry between storms
- Noticeable soil migration downhill following heavy weather
- Basement dampness lining up with rainfall rather than plumbing issues
Addressing drainage failure early amounts to a sliver of repairing a collapsed retaining wall later. French drains with downspout tie-ins often fix problems homeowners mistake for ordinary landscaping wear rather than structural water mismanagement. Drainage failures undermine hardscaping in Jersey regardless of how appealing the surface stone appears initially.
Outdoor Kitchens, Fire Features, plus Expanded Living Area
Grill islands also complete outdoor kitchens have transitioned from luxury requests toward standard elements of hardscaping in The Garden State backyards, a shift that carries into neighboring Pennsylvania as well. Gentle spring and also autumn conditions extend entertaining season well beyond a typical summer span, pushing homeowners toward permanent cooking features instead of portable equipment. Gas line placement, ventilation clearance, together with non-combustible material picking distinguish code-compliant construction from a looming liability. Fire pits and seating walls stretch usable evening hours further into the evening, anchoring a patio arrangement around a natural gathering spot rather than spread-out seating.
